Heavy Duty Mining Sump Pump



Product Presentation
-MSP heavy duty sump pumps are vertical, shaft driven centrifugal slurry pumps designed for transferring abraisive and high density slurries from sumps, pits and other submersible sources.

-Models are available in sizes ranging from 40mm to 250mm discharge and are capable of flow rates from 5 to 350 litres per second (79-5540 USGPM) at heads of up to 40 metres (130ft). The heavy duty design of the MSP pumps allows the passage of large particles with a diameter of up to 50mm.

-Pumps will continue to operate even when the top inlet is not submerged, allowing the liquid level to to be lowered to the bottom of the sump or pit. Suction extension pipes of up to 2metres in length can be added to the bottom inlet of the pump to extend the pumping depth.

-Designed as a fixed installation the MSP provides reliable pumping performance with minimal maintenance requirements and simple servicing.

Feature

CANTILEVERED SHAFT
The standard MSP pumps feature a cantilevered shaft which is up to 2400mm long. The cantilevered shaft means that there is no shaft sealing requirement and the drive end bearings do not come into contact with any pumped product. This reduces the risk of bearing failure and extends the wear life of the pumps.

HEAVY DUTY WET END
Wet end components are manufactured from high quality 27% chrome white iron or rubber coated steel for exceptional wear resistance and service life with minimal corrosion. The heavy duty design can pump high density and abraisive slurries and the large passages of the impeller allows the transfer of large particles without blockages in a wide range of mining, processing and heavy industrial applications. Wet end stub shaft options are available to suit severe duty applications.

COLUMN AND DISCHARGE PIPES
Column and discharge pipes are available in a range of materials to suit the requirements of operators. Standard options include mild steel and rubber lined mild steel. Composite options are available.

VERSATILE DRIVE OPTIONS
MSP pumps can be directly driven using electric motors or belt driven with either set speed or variable speed operation.

REMOVABLE STRAINERS
MSP pumps feature rubber or cast iron upper strainers and cast iron lower strainers to prevent blockages. The strainers are easily removed for servicing or replacement.

"L" MODELS EXTENDED SHAFT
The extended shaft "L" model features column bearings and shaft seal which further extends the pumping depth and enables the transfer of slurries from deeper sumps and pits.

Necessary information to be provided to select a pump/ make quotation:
1. Medium to be pumped ( water / partical size / PH / specific gravity / temperature )
2. Horizontal, Vertical or Submersible Pump ?
3. Head / Pressure
4. Flow Capacity
5. Drive type (Motor / Diesel)
6. You local power supply (voltage & frequency)
